Output 8facfd896468824ef68e49fa1a99a80c1ce1d1aa9d55721eb78b0e46c5854fc7:0

value
5781527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0685de2605387449fb90663092c76fae2f03bea5 OP_EQUAL
address
32HWLzPc6Eu8LS5AFrGNeXcXHJumVq4Yo6
transaction
8facfd896468824ef68e49fa1a99a80c1ce1d1aa9d55721eb78b0e46c5854fc7
spent
true